    Those instructions are what brought up this issue.<br>
    Apparently <br>
    sudo add-apt-repository "deb <a class="moz-txt-link-freetext" href="https://qgis.org/debian">https://qgis.org/debian</a> `lsb_release -c
    -s` main"<br>
    is good for Ubuntu, but not Linux Mint.  For LM use this instead:<br>
    sudo add-apt-repository "deb <a class="moz-txt-link-freetext" href="https://qgis.org/debian">https://qgis.org/debian</a> bionic main"<br>
